Regarding Michael's event slow-down problem
(who I thank for the detailed report):
3.4 used to write the states of all items to disk every
60 seconds IF a backed-up item had been modified.
In 4.0, i changed this logic such that they are written
AT THE TIME that such an item is modified.
So this could bog down ecs if a backed-up
item(s) was modified FREQUENTLY.
Comments ? Did i create a problem or an enhancement ?
